Dahua released spec sheets for those new WizColor 5xx9-PRO cams...
And it looks like they bumped third digit in models names from 5x49 to 4x59 - to show that this is BIG UPGRADE in technology...
As a reminder - the 3rd digit in the Dahua model number indicates the technology generation:
xx0x - there were original cameras with a CMOS sensor,
xx1x - cameras with a CCD sensor,
xx2x - cameras supporting full WDR,
xx3x - cameras supporting H.265 compression codec,
xx4x - cameras supporting AI technologies,
Now we have:
xx5x - WizColor hybrid cameras with AI-ISP video processing and large AI models for object detection,
